General Electric Co, which will release its latest quarterly earnings report on January 22, 2010, is on track to report its eighth straight quarter of profit declines, with investors looking for evidence the largest U.S. conglomerate is stabilizing its hefty finance unit. Immelt last month told Wall Street that the world's biggest maker of jet engines and electric turbines expects flat earnings in 2010, as it sells its NBC Universal media business and continues to whittle back GE Capital.
